Price by Week Day
Monday starts at just over $80.
In Giddings, hotel prices tend to rise gradually through the week, starting at just over $80 on Monday and peaking around $110 to $113 midweek before dropping to about $84 on Sunday. Weekend prices remain slightly elevated compared to weekdays.
Price by Month
Lowest average in February at just over $70.
In Giddings, hotel prices vary throughout the year, with the lowest average in February at just over $70 and the highest in March at around $100–$110. Other months typically fall within a $70 to $90 range.
How far in advance should I book?
Same-day hotel prices in Giddings are around $90–$95.
In Giddings, hotel prices typically increase as the check-in date approaches, particularly after three weeks when the best hotels are often fully booked. Lower quality hotels may lower their prices last minute, with same-day rates around $90–$95.
Price by Hotel Class
The most popular star category, 2*, is around $100.
In Giddings, the distribution of hotels by star rating shows that prices generally increase with star level. A 1* hotel averages just under $70, while 2* hotels are around $100, indicating a small price difference between the two categories.
